Jim worked 40 hours last week, plus 8 overtime hours at the time-and-a-half rate. His gross pay was $884. A. What was his hourly

rate? B. What was his hourly overtime date?

Answer:

Hourly rate: $17.

Hourly overtime rate: $25.5.

Step-by-step explanation:

Let x represent Jim's hourly pay.

We have been given that Jim worked 40 hours last week. So amount paid in 40 hours would be 40x.

We are also told that his over time pay is time-and-a-half rate that is 1.5x.

The amount earned for working 8 overtime hours would be 8\cdot 1.5x=12x.

Since Jim's gross pay was $884, so we will equate amount earned in 40 hours and 8 hours of overtime with 884 as:

40x+12x=884

52x=884

\frac{52x}{52}=\frac{884}{52}

x=17

Therefore, Jim's hourly rate is $17.

Overtime rate would be 1.5x\Rightarrow1.5(17)=25.5

Therefore, Jim's hourly overtime rate is $25.5.

Yesterday Jack drove 33 1/2 miles he used 1 1/4 gallons of gasoline what is the unit rate for miles per gallon
Ksivusya [100]

Answer: 26 4/5 miles pee gallon

Step-by-step explanation:

From the question, we are informed that Jack drove 33 1/2 miles and that he used 1 1/4 gallons of gasoline. The unit rate for miles per gallon will be calculated by dividing 33 1/2 by 1 1/4. This will be:

= 33 1/2 ÷ 1 1/4

= 26 4/5 miles per gallon

A rocket is launched straight up from the ground with an initial velocity of 192 feet per second. The equation for the height of
Ivenika [448]

The equation for the height of the rocket at time t given

h= -16t^2+192t

We have to find the time t, when the rocket reaches 560 feet.

That means we have to find t when h = 560 ft. we will place 560 in the place of h to find t now.

h= -16t^2+192t

560 = -16t^2+192t

In the right side, we can check -16 is the common factor. So we will take out -16 from the rigbht side.

560 = -16(t^2 - 12t)

To get rid of -16 from the right side and move it to left side, we will divide both sides by -16.

560/-16 = -16(t^2-12t)/-16

-35 = t^2 -12t

Now we will move -35 to the righ side by adding 35 to both sides.

-35+35 = t^2-12t+35

0 = t^2 -12t+35

t^2-12t+35 = 0

We will factorize thee left side to find the values of t now. We need to find a pair of factors of 35 that by adding them we will get -12.

The pair of factors of 35 are -5 and -7 and by adding -5-7 we will get -12.

t^2-12t+35 =0

(t-5)(t-7) =0

So by using zero product property we will get

t-5 =0

t-5+5 = 0+5

t=5

Also t-7 =0

t-7+7 = 0+7

t=7

So we have got the rocket reaches at 560ft when t = 5 seconds and also when t = 7 seconds.

Now part b.

When the rocket completes its trajectory and hits the ground then the height or h = 0. So we will place h = 0 there in the equation.

h= -16t^2+192t

0= -16t^2 + 192 t

0 = -16(t^2-12t)

-16(t^2-12t) = 0

We will move -16 to the other side by dividing it to both sides.

-16(t^2-12t)/-16 = 0/-16

t^2-12t = 0

We will take out the common factor t from the left side. By taking out t we will get,

t(t-12) = 0

We will use zero product property now. By using that we will get,

t = 0

ans also t-12 = 0

t-12+12 = 0+12

t = 12

When the rocket completes its trajectory and hits the ground the time t can not be 0. When t =0, the rocket starts the trajectory.

So when the rocket completes its trajectory and hits the ground ,

then t = 12seconds.

So we have got the required answers.

The makers of a soft drink want to identify the average age of its consumers. A sample of 25 consumers was taken. The average ag
Lelu [443]

Answer:

a.1.90 years

Step-by-step explanation:

We have that to find our \alpha level, that is the subtraction of 1 by the confidence interval divided by 2. So:

\alpha = \frac{1-0.99}{2} = 0.005

Now, we have to find z in the Ztable as such z has a pvalue of 1-\alpha.

So it is z with a pvalue of 1-0.005 = 0.995, so z = 2.575

Now, find the margin of error M as such

M = z*\frac{\sigma}{\sqrt{n}}

In which \sigma is the standard deviation of the population and n is the size of the sample.

In this question:

n = 25, \sigma = 3.8

So

M = 2.575*\frac{3.8}{\sqrt{25}} = 1.90

So the correct answer is:

a.1.90 years
